About Van Vleck H S
Van Vleck High School serves 337 students in grades 9-12 in the rural community of Van Vleck, Texas. With 30 full-time equivalent teachers, the school maintains an excellent student-teacher ratio of 11.2:1, allowing for more personalized attention and smaller class sizes than many larger districts can provide. The school has earned a solid 7.3 out of 10 rating from MySchoolScout and ranks #1458 out of 8598 Texas high schools, placing it in the 83rd percentile statewide.
This strong performance reflects the school's commitment to serving its student body effectively within the rural educational landscape. Van Vleck High School draws from a stable community where the median household income of $71,359 supports families in a region where homes average $158,300 in value. About 21% of local adults hold bachelor's degrees or higher, and the poverty rate stands at a manageable 12.5%, indicating a working-class community with moderate economic stability.
Located on State Highway 35 North, the school sits in Matagorda County's rural setting near the town of Van Vleck, where the ZIP code encompasses just over 1,400 residents. This small-town environment fosters close-knit relationships between students, families, and educators in a traditional Texas rural community.

How Van Vleck H S Compares
See how Van Vleck H S performs across key quality dimensions compared to state benchmarks.
Funding & Resources
Performance Trends
Math proficiency has remained stable from 57% (2019) to 57% (2021). Reading/ELA proficiency has improved from 37% (2019) to 42% (2021).
